Land resources is the foundation of the existence and development of human society, its quantity, quality and structure has profound influence on the economy, political strength, and prospect of one country. In the last two decades, the contradiction between people and land loomed and became increasingly prominent with the population increase and economic development, especially in the urban areas, where low efficient and irrational use of land resources make a lot of waste and limit the development of national economy. On one hand, the economic development is increasingly depending on the land resources allocation, on the other hand, both the market and macro-control mechanism failed sometimes. Based on the analysis of the current allocation mechanism and efficiency of land resources in urban areas, this paper comes up with that the property rights of land must be clearly defined then deeply probes the property rights and put forward the train of thought to reform it. On the basis of clear property rights of urban land resources, optimizing the land supply mechanism, consummating and regulating the land market, and bringing the government's macro-control role into play are the several keys to lift up the allocation efficiency of urban land resources. The paper consists of seven parts: 1. Preface; 2. cademic framework of land resource allocation; 3. The current situation of land resource allocation and efficiency analysis in the urban areas; 4. The reform of the property rights and optimizing the land resources allocation in the urban areas; 5. The analysis of the land supply mechanism and model optimized; 6. Consummate the effective rules in urban land resources market; 7. The role of government in urban land resources allocation.
